Halftime: Wednesday's Key Level In The S&P

Stocks pared the worst of their losses, around lunchtime Wednesday, with buyers stepping into financials and consumer staples
cheered by new data on employment which showed the U.S. economy grew private sector jobs for the first time since January 2008.

Though the market remained in the red, the economic data helped to soothe nervous investors who remain concerned about the debt problems in Europe and whether they will hinder global growth.

What must you know to trade this market?

As far as I can tell the market is stretched to the downside, says Brian Kelly of Kanundrum. I wouldn’t be surprised to see more short covering. However, I’d sell the rips.

I’m watching 1170 as a critical level in the S&P, explains Jared Levy of Peak 6. I’m a buyer as long as the S&P holds that level.

For me the important level in the S&P is 1150, adds Hilary Kramer of A&G Capital. As long as we stay above that the market should be fine. For a market ‘tell’ I’m watching the action in Apple and Goldman.

TRADING GOLDMAN

Speaking of Goldman, Hilary Kramer isn’t the only trader watching the stock.

All the traders are keen to hear from CEO Lloyd Blankfein in a conference call scheduled for Wednesday afternoon – especially after Fitch cut Goldman’s outlook to negative from stable citing the firm's recent legal developments and regulatory challenges that could hurt its reputation and revenue generating capacity.

Veteran trader Gary Kaminksy keeps his ear to the ground and picked up some very interesting tidbits.

You’d have to be naïve to think that JPMorgan and BofA aren’t using this scandal to try and poach some clients, says Kaminksy. Hence the conference call, Goldman needs to get in front of the issue. But I’m hearing that corporate institutional clients are extremely supportive and it’s business as usual at Goldman.

What’s the trade?

If you’re trading the stock expecting to hear revelations about management or an SEC settlement in the conference call, you’re going to be disappointed, says Kaminsky.

If and when fin reg gets passed I’d go long Goldman, says Joe Terranova

Looking at the techincals, I’m bullish, says Hilary Kramer.

Options traders are also bullish, adds Jared Levy of Peak 6.

OIL GETS CRUSHED

A larger than expected increase in inventories dented crude once again, with the spot price of oil briefly dipping below $80 on Wednesday.

What’s the trade?

I think big player are stepping to the side, says Joe Terranova, but I don’t think the long-term bull run trend is broken.
